Easy Start (Continued)

5. Adjust the angle

Adjust the projector angle:

• Shift the lens horizontally and vertically.

- Press H&V LENS SHIFT (P/R/O/Q) on the projector.

- Press LENS SHIFT and then press P, R, O or Q on the remote control.

• Adjust the projector angle by rotating the adjustment feet.

6. Adjust the focus and the zoom

BP. 30

1Press FOCUS +/– on the projector or on the remote control to adjust the focus.

2Press ZOOM +/– on the projector or on the remote control to adjust the zoom.

7. Correcting the image distortion due to the projection angle

Press MENU to display the menu screen.

Press O or Q to select “SCR-ADJ”.

Press P or R to select “Keystone”.

Press O or Q to adjust the Keystone Correction.

9.Turn the computer on

10.Turn the power off

Press STANDBY/ON on the projector or on the remote control, and then press the button again while the confirmation message is displayed to put the projector into Standby mode.

You can unplug the power cord or switch the MAIN POWER switch to “OFF” even if the projector is operating.

Even if you unplug the power cord or switch the MAIN POWER switch to “OFF”, the cooling fan continues to run for a while.
